Q: Is 113,614,613 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 113,614,613 is a composite number.

Why is 113,614,613 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 113,614,613 can be evenly divided by 1 7 16,230,659 and 113,614,613, with no remainder.

Since 113,614,613 cannot be divided by just 1 and 113,614,613, it is a composite number.
